Market Overview

According to fortune business insights, the global automotive digital instrument cluster market size was valued at USD 9.21 billion in 2025. The market is projected to grow from USD 10.00 billion in 2026 to USD 17.90 billion by 2034, exhibiting a CAGR of 7.6% during the forecast period. Asia Pacific dominated the global market with a market share of 45.60% in 2025.The analysis shows that market expansion is strongly linked to the shift toward vehicle digitization and the need for an improved vehicle interface. Automakers are increasingly deploying digital clusters to integrate navigation, connectivity, and Advanced Driver Assistance Systems (ADAS) alerts. The growing adoption of electric vehicles (EVs), which require detailed energy-use displays, further accelerates demand.

SegmentsSUVs Dominate Due to Higher Digital Feature IntegrationBased on vehicle type, the market is divided into Hatchback/Sedan, SUV, LCV, and HCV. The SUV segment holds the largest market share as these vehicles typically feature larger dashboards and higher trim levels that accommodate bigger, more configurable displays for navigation and ADAS visualization.

Semi-Digital Clusters Lead Market Owing to Balance of Cost and FunctionalityBy type, the market is segmented into semi-digital & hybrid and fully digital. The semi-digital and hybrid segment is leading as it combines the reliability of analog gauges with the flexibility of digital displays, helping automakers manage production costs while offering improved features in mass-market vehicles.

10–12 Inch Display Segment Leads Due to Optimal Size for FunctionalityBased on display size, the market is categorized into <7 inches, 7-9 inches, 10-12 inches, and >12 inches. The 10–12 inch segment leads market growth as it provides sufficient space for navigation and ADAS alerts without requiring excessive dashboard redesign, making it a cost-effective choice for automakers.

TFT-LCD Segment Dominates Due to Lower Costs and Mature ManufacturingBased on display technology, the market is split into TFT-LCD and OLED. The TFT-LCD segment leads the market owing to its mature manufacturing processes, consistent performance, and lower costs compared to OLED, which supports scalable production.

ICE Vehicles Segment Leads Owing to High Production VolumesBased on propulsion, the market is segmented into ICE and Electric. The ICE vehicle segment holds the dominant position due to continued high production volumes globally, sustaining the demand for digital clusters across mainstream models.

OEM Channel to Dominate the Market Due to Integrated Vehicle AssemblyBased on sales channel, the market is segmented into OEM and Aftermarket. The OEM segment holds the largest market share as digital clusters are integrated during the vehicle's design and assembly, which ensures system compatibility, quality control, and supply stability.

Drivers & RestraintsRising Integration of ADAS Accelerates Digital Cluster AdoptionThe growing deployment of Advanced Driver Assistance Systems (ADAS) is a major driver for the market. Digital clusters are essential for providing a central, clear display for safety alerts, navigation cues, and other real-time information, which improves driver awareness and supports safer driving outcomes.However, the high development and integration costs associated with complex software and electronics can limit rapid adoption. This cost pressure is more pronounced in entry-level vehicles and price-sensitive regions, potentially slowing overall market growth.

Regional InsightsHigh Vehicle Production Volumes Propel Market Growth in Asia PacificAsia Pacific holds the dominant automotive digital instrument cluster market share. The region’s growth is attributed to high vehicle production volumes, rapid technology adoption, and strong electronics manufacturing capabilities. Rising consumer preference for modern driver interfaces and cost-efficient manufacturing further reinforces the region's leadership.Europe and North America are also significant markets, with steady growth driven by strict safety regulations and high penetration of digital displays in mid-to-premium vehicles, particularly SUVs and luxury cars.

Competitive LandscapeTechnology Innovation and Platform Scalability to Propel Market GrowthThe market is shaped by global electronics suppliers and Tier-1 automotive integrators who compete by delivering advanced, software-rich clusters that balance performance, reliability, and cost. Leading suppliers are developing modular architectures that allow automakers to scale features across multiple vehicle platforms. Another core strategy is strengthening supply chains and localizing production. As software capability becomes a key differentiator, companies are focusing on over-the-air updates and configurable interfaces to gain a competitive edge.

Key Industry Development• November 2024: Bosch announced its TFT Connect instrument cluster, which improves brightness and contrast for two-wheeler displays.• May 2024: Toyota Motor Europe stated that its Yaris Cross SUV offers a customizable 12.3-inch digital driver display across higher trims.
